Demo of findthatfile.com file search engine

www.findthatfile.com findthatfile.com’s mission is to provide the most comprehensive file search on the Internet encompassing Web, FTP, Usenet, Metalink and P2P resources (ed2k/emule) including 43 file types and 200+ file extensions including over 90 file upload services like RapidShare. We search as deeply as possible to identify and serve the most relevant data possible including properties, meta data, extracts and more.
